Man Village Population - Shahuwadi, Kolhapur, Maharashtra

Man is a village located in Shahuwadi Taluka of Kolhapur district in Maharashtra. Around 113 families reside in Man village. Man village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.

As per the Census India 2011, Man village has population of 665 of which 335 are males and 330 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 83 which is 12.48% of total population.

The sex-ratio of Man village is around 985 compared to 929 which is average of Maharashtra state. The literacy rate of Man village is 54.89% out of which 65.07% males are literate and 44.55% females are literate. There are 1.35% Scheduled Caste (SC) and 0.15%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Man village.
